Of the 119 coaches…

- 53 are out of coaching today. The latest being Bob Stoops after his retirement on Wednesday. Stoops had been the longest-tenured head coach in FBS.

- 11 are still in the same role: Mike Gundy, Gary Patterson, Kirk Ferentz, Mark Dantonio, Pat Fitzgerald, Kyle Whittingham, Nick Saban, Frank Solich, David Bailiff, Rick Stockstill and Troy Calhoun. (Randy Edsall is also still at UConn, but with stops in between. Bobby Wilder is still the Old Dominion coach, but ODU wasn’t FBS at the time).

- 25 are head coaches at a new school today — Dan Hawkins the only one in FCS.

- 1 is an NFL head coach: Pete Carroll. Seven others are NFL assistants: Ron Prince, Bill Callahan, Ron Zook, Karl Dorrell, Sylvester Croom, Al Golden and Derek Dooley.

- 1 coach is in Italy. Chris Ault recently won the Italian Bowl.

- 1 is a university president: Jim Tressel at Youngstown State.

- 3 are now high school coaches: Jeff Jagodzinski, Bill Cubit and Todd Dodge
